about

This two finger banjo album is a result of a sound which I first heard in my head while in India in late 2019. Due to the pandemic, I had the many hours of solitude needed to pursue and foster this sound, resulting in the below tracks. The process of preparing for this recording was incredibly rewarding and, upon completion, quite obviously only the first step.

Jonathan Vocke Baltimore, Maryland

I am a musician from Maryland currently living and creating in Baltimore where I am passionately delving into the oldtime, irish, country, roots and hot jazz traditions.
